The well-named Sandyhills Beach is less than half a mile away, and provides a secluded spot for picnics, sunbathing and paddling. The beach also has a handy seasonal shop and cafe. The lodge is close to a popular country pub and Bainloch Deer Park, with other local attractions including Colvend Golf Club and Mares Braids Waterfall (all within 2 miles).

There are plenty of other gorgeous beaches nearby including Castle Point (3.5 miles) and Southerness (6 miles), while wildlife fans can head to RSPB Mersehead (4 miles), a beautiful wetlands site with chances to spot barnacle geese, lapwings and skylarks.

The area offers miles of fantastic walking routes, forest trails and coastal paths, while cyclists and mountain bikers can follow the popular 7Stanes route at nearby Dalbeattie (6 miles). Other local landmarks and attractions include Drumcoltran Tower, Almorness Point, Orchardtown Castle, Criffel Summit and the spectacular Drumburn Viewpoint (all within 13 miles).

Known as the Granite Town, the thriving town of Dalbeattie (7 miles) has plenty of great places to eat and drink, as does the historic 18th-century market town of Castle Douglas (13 miles). A designated Food Town, Castle Douglas has a wealth of fantastic cafes, restaurants, pubs and shops offering a wide range of local produce, and is home to the annual Stewartry Agricultural Show. Just outside Castle Douglas are Carlingwark Loch, the medieval Threave Castle and the magnificent Threave Garden and Estate.
